Sunday 22 April 2018

Opções de produto configuráveis magento fora de estoque


Opções de produto configuráveis ​​Magento fora de estoque
Obter através da App Store Leia esta publicação em nosso aplicativo!
Produto configurável Magento fora de estoque.
Eu quero mudar o produto configurável para "fora de estoque" (isto é para um requisito de cliente) quando todo o estoque de produto associado se torna "fora de estoque". Acho que o magento automaticamente não faz isso. Como posso fazer isso? Preciso escrever algum código personalizado?
Eu não acho que você precisa escrever qualquer código personalizado para isso. Esse recurso já é fornecido no magento, se um produto associado estiver fora de estoque e desapareceria das opções do produto e se todos os produtos associados estiverem fora de estoque, o produto configurável pai também será exibido como fora de estoque. Testado no magento versão 1.9 :)

Opções de produto configuráveis ​​Magento fora de estoque
Obter através da App Store Leia esta publicação em nosso aplicativo!
O produto configurável está fora de estoque quando todo o produto filho está fora de estoque.
Ei pessoal eu tenho um pouco de dilema. Estou executando o Magento ver. 1.7.0.2.
Quando você cria um produto configurável, você deve definir o estoque "em estoque" e, em seguida, você adiciona os outros produtos adicionais com estoque diferente.
Quando o estoque de produtos adicionais vai para 0, o principal produto configurável ainda está "no estoque".
Eu quero isso quando todo o estoque de produtos adicionais vai para 0, então o principal estoque de produto configurável para se transformar em "fora de estoque".
Estou usando este código personalizado para os produtos "fora de estoque" para aparecer sempre na página inferior. E a menos que o produto configurável não receba a opção "fora de estoque", não pode ir para a página inferior.
Você certificou-se de ter as configurações corretas do Magento?
Eu não sei se isso funcionaria para você, mas acho que você pode resolver isso a partir do próprio modelo no arquivo "app / base / default / template / catalog / product / view. phtml", a linha de código que diz:
Se você o basear no arquivo original no modelo de base, você poderá ver esse código a partir da linha 100, pois você pode ver se todas as opções do produto configurável estão vazias significa que todos os produtos já estão esgotados, fazendo com que ele não exiba o Forneça os campos necessários para adicioná-lo ao carrinho.

Opções de produto configuráveis ​​Magento fora de estoque
Obter através da App Store Leia esta publicação em nosso aplicativo!
Como mostrar "fora de estoque" texto na opção suspensa?
Como posso mostrar o texto "Fora do estoque" na opção suspensa? Veja a opção Chocolate Brownie no atual e esperado.
Para mostrar produtos em estoque, vá para System & gt; Configuração & gt; Catálogo & gt; Faça o inventário e defina Display Out of Stock Products para sim.
Agora, precisamos reescrever a classe Mage_Catalog_Block_Product_View_Type_Configurable que você pode fazer em seu próprio módulo. Especificamente, o método getJsonConfig.
Esse método realmente exibe uma seqüência de javascript que é usada para criar os menus suspensos de produtos configuráveis.
Em torno da linha 197 você verá.
A chave do rótulo é o que você precisa mudar. Verificando o estoque dos produtos seria algo assim.
Faça um módulo personalizado ou coloque esse arquivo no diretório local.

Opções de produto configuráveis ​​Magento fora de estoque
Obter através da App Store Leia esta publicação em nosso aplicativo!
Magento maneira fácil de mostrar fora de estoque no produto configurável (greyed out)
esta pode ser uma questão simples para alguns -, mas nós não usamos extensões de estoque antes.
Minha pergunta: como podemos facilmente, simplesmente, adicionar a capacidade de - em vez de ocultar os produtos simples (como parte de um produto configurável) - mostrar produtos simples com a adição de "- out of stock" & amp; talvez aceso no menu suspenso.
Nós vendemos t-shirts nos tamanhos S, M, L. E, por exemplo, L está esgotado.
Em vez de mostrar apenas S, M (no produto config)
Mostrando S, M, L - fora de estoque (no produto config e fora do estoque em cinza)
Aviso, usando setSkipSaleableCheck (true) parece ter um efeito adicional de mostrar produtos desativados no menu suspenso.
A função que é afetada por esta configuração está em Mage_Catalog_Block_Product_View_Type_Configurable:
se ($ product - & gt; isSaleable () || $ skipSaleableCheck) sempre será sempre verdadeiro.
Eu ainda não consigo escavar a função isSaleable () para determinar exatamente onde isso ocorre (talvez alguém possa confirmar), mas acho que isso inclui um cheque contra o status dos produtos que é faltado se o skipSaleableCheck estiver definido como verdadeiro.
Crie seu próprio módulo e, no arquivo config. xml do módulo, adicione estes 2 eventos dentro do & lt; frontend & gt; tag:
Agora, crie um observador dentro de app / code / local / [Namespace] / [Module] /Model/Observer. php.
Você pode usar essa extensão. Entre outras características, ele permite que você mostre a configuração de estoque para o produto configurável.
Também pode substituir os desdobramentos padrão com etiquetas e adiciona uma sobreposição sobre as combinações fora de estoque. Assim (veja a opção média)
@ A resposta de Marius foi correta até a versão 1.9.3, desde então a função getAllowProducts () no app / code / core / Mage / Catalog / Block / Product / View / Type / Configurable. php adicionou a verificação do inventário do catálogo no administrador em Mostre ou não produtos fora do estoque.
Então, se você estiver usando a versão 1.9.3, basta selecionar Sim no Sistema> Configuração> Catálogo> Inventário> Mostrar produtos fora de estoque.
Em algum lugar em Mage_Catalog_Block_Product_View_Type_Configurable na linha 209.
não estava permitindo inserir um produto simples para o conjunto de atributos, então, em vez de substituir getJsonConfig (), eu substitui getAllowProducts () e configurado.
antes de adicionar o produto à matriz de produtos. Espero que isso ajude alguém que já está a substituir getJsonConfig ()

Status do estoque para o produto configurável.
Especificações técnicas.
"Status do estoque para produtos configuráveis" melhora a página de detalhes do produto com o status do estoque do produto e também mostra a quantidade disponível de produtos configuráveis.
Outras extensões da Sunarc Technologies.
"Status do estoque para produtos configuráveis" é uma extensão fácil e poderosa para qualquer loja online. Ele aprimora a página de detalhes do produto Magento com o status do estoque do produto e amp; mostra a quantidade disponível dos produtos configuráveis ​​no estoque. Esta extensão enriquece sua funcionalidade Magento padrão, fornecendo muito mais informações sobre o status do estoque. Além disso, esta extensão permite que o administrador crie uma etiqueta de estoque de produto personalizada. O administrador também pode ativar ou desativar esta extensão do painel de administração.
Uma das melhores características dessa extensão é que funciona muito bem com produtos configuráveis ​​que possuem múltiplas opções. Para um produto configurável, esta extensão adiciona uma facilidade para ter a quantidade de estoque de opções de produtos configuráveis. Com "Status do estoque para o produto configurável", um cliente pode obter informações sobre os produtos esgotados. Além disso, ele também mostra a contagem regressiva de envio com base no tempo de corte da ordem. O custo desta extensão é de US $ 25, que inclui três meses de suporte gratuito.
Fácil de instalar Status do estoque avançado para produtos configuráveis. Mostra a quantidade de produto configurável principal, bem como suas opções também. Capacidade de adicionar & amp; Editar texto apareceu em notificações de estoque personalizadas. Fácil de desativar e habilitar a extensão do administrador. Melhor experiência de usuário. Instalação sem complicações. Configuração fácil do backend. Guia de instalação fornecido.
Guia de instalação :
Vá para System - & gt; Configuração & gt; guia SunArc. Selecione 'Status do estoque para o produto configurável'. Ative a extensão selecionando 'Sim' para 'Ativar status de estoque para extensão de produto configurável'. Adicione seu rótulo personalizado no campo 'Etiqueta do texto'.
Nenhuma das duas lojas Magento são semelhantes e às vezes as extensões já instaladas em sua loja podem entrar em conflito com a extensão. Se você encontrar um erro, queremos ajudar! Entre em contato conosco nas vendas @ sunarctechnologies.
Notas de versão.
Compatível com CE: 1.6 1.6.1 1.6.2.0 1.7 1.8 1.8.1 1.9 1.9.1 1.9.2 1.9.3 Estabilidade: estável Descrição da construção:
Versão estável 1.2.0 do "Status do estoque para produto configurável" extensão.
Compatível com CE: 1.6 1.6.1 1.6.2.0 1.7 1.8 1.8.1 1.9 1.9.1 1.9.2 1.9.3 Estabilidade: estável Descrição da construção:
Versão estável 1.1.0 do "Status do estoque para produto configurável" extensão.
Compatível com CE: 1.8 1.8.1 1.9 1.9.1 1.9.2 1.9.3 Estabilidade: estável Descrição da construção:
Versão estável 0.1.0 do status do estoque para o produto configurável.

No comments:

Post a Comment